What a Good Lyft Accident Attorney Knows
Lyft is now ubiquitous in most American cities and it remains a rapidly growing billion dollar public company. As such, it has enormous assets to protect. Lyft ensures that its drivers are covered for $1 million in liability. At the same time, Lyft and its insurers nevertheless want to pay out as little as possible- that’s where the Russell Law Firm, LLC enters the picture.The large amount of insurance carried by Lyft drivers is many times what a typical motorist without much property may carry. This makes a significant difference for accident victims in the following categories:
- Lyft passengers who were harmed in an accident where the rideshare driver is at fault.
- Drivers of other cars and their passengers who were injured in an accident caused by an on-duty Lyft driver.
- Pedestrians, bicyclists, and motorcyclists who have been harmed in a collision involving an on-duty Lyft driver.
- On-duty Lyft drivers injured in an accident where a second party is at fault.
If you or a loved one falls into one of these categories, then the odds of obtaining a truly fair judgment or settlement increase significantly. Frequently Asked Questions for Lyft Accidents in Louisiana
If you’re injured in a Lyft accident in Louisiana, prioritize safety by moving to a safe area and calling 911 for medical help. Seek medical attention even for minor injuries to document your condition. Report the accident to police and obtain the incident number. Exchange contact, license, and insurance details with all parties and take photos of the scene, vehicles, and injuries. Notify your insurance company promptly to protect your coverage. Finally, contact an experienced Baton Rouge Lyft accident attorney to handle insurance communications, protect your rights, and assist with medical treatment and compensation for your injuries.
In a Louisiana Lyft accident claim, you may pursue compensation for various damages depending on your injuries. These include medical expenses for treatment and recovery, lost wages during time off work, and loss of future earning capacity if your injuries affect your ability to work. You can also seek compensation for pain and suffering, supported by medical evidence, as well as property damage for vehicle repairs or replacement. In severe cases involving reckless or intoxicated behavior, punitive damages may be awarded to punish the at-fault party and deter similar conduct in the future.

When negligence is a factor on Louisiana roadways, there is no limit to the number of people who can be hurt or killed. When it comes to Lyft accidents, the statistics reflect the victims in these crashes were 21% rideshare drivers, 21% rideshare riders, and 58% third-party drivers or passengers who were not inside of or associated with the Lyft vehicle at the time of the crash.

In Louisiana, you generally have two years from the accident date to file a personal injury claim. There are some instances where this deadline is greatly decreased. It’s essential to consult an attorney promptly to ensure your case is filed within the legal time limits.
Proving liability involves gathering evidence such as police reports, witness statements, traffic camera footage, and medical records. A Baton Rouge Lyft accident lawyer can help collect and present this evidence to establish fault and ensure you get fair compensation.
